Q: Is 14,749,086 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 14,749,086 is a composite number.

Why is 14,749,086 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 14,749,086 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 11 22 33 43 66 86 129 258 473 946 1,419 2,838 5,197 10,394 15,591 31,182 57,167 114,334 171,501 223,471 343,002 446,942 670,413 1,340,826 2,458,181 4,916,362 7,374,543 and 14,749,086, with no remainder.

Since 14,749,086 cannot be divided by just 1 and 14,749,086, it is a composite number.
